IOT USE CASE // SCHOOL CAFETERIAS
A four-campus school district needed reliable refrigeration monitoring after recurring equipment problems caused annual food loss and threatened tight cafeteria budgets.
Walk-in coolers and freezers failed because of outages, breakers, or equipment problems
Staff sometimes discovered temperature issues too late
Manual processes did not adequately support food-safety documentation
Temperature probes in every walk-in cooler and freezer
Hourly automatic readings stored in the cloud
Immediate text alerts when temperatures exceeded limits
Central software access for nutrition and cafeteria personnel
The system detected a blown freezer fuse over a weekend before inventory spoiled
The district avoided thousands of dollars in potential food loss
Automatic logging strengthened HACCP and food-safety recordkeeping
